Q3 Cash-Flow Forecast (Managers Only)

Quick orientation for our incoming director: this page tracks the rolling quarterly forecast for Bramblehook Systems. Receivables from the Ostera contract land mid-quarter, which keeps us comfortably above the reserve floor. Watch the Kellan Works payables spike in week nine — it's planned, not a surprise. Fenna updates figures every Monday. The confidential planning note is below.

confidential, bawip-fahap: Gross margin on Ulaael came in at 5 percent against a plan of 10 percent. Only 5 of the 100 pilot accounts renewed Ulaael, so a churn review is set for July 1.

## Rate Limiting in the Ferngate Internal Gateway

All plugin traffic entering Ferngate passes through a token-bucket limiter keyed by plugin identity. Buckets refill continuously; bursts are permitted up to the bucket capacity, after which requests receive a 429 with a retry-after hint. Limits are enforced per route class, not per endpoint, so batch and streaming routes draw from separate buckets. Plugins should back off exponentially on rejection. The gateway ships with the following default constants.

constants for yaduf-fahag:
BUDGETS = {
    "kelix": 528,
    "briwyn": 734,
}

**Ticket: GarageSense staging feed is empty**

Heads up, new folks: the occupancy feed from the Pellmont garage sensors is blank on staging because someone copied prod's env without the ingest credentials. The poller silently no-ops when auth fails (yes, we should fix that too). To unblock, add this line to `staging.env`:

sealed setting: LEDGER_TOKEN20=6148d35bbb480b0ab79e

### 2.8.4 — Key rotation

Fixed the session-token refresh bug in Lockgate where tokens minted during the refresh window were signed with the retiring key, so clients saw random 401s for about two minutes per rotation. We now overlap key validity by ten minutes and refuse to mint with a key in drain state. Newly issued tokens are verified against the key below.

release key, tafop-tadug: bky9_Ag7uEujh4